Transaction 2e8ede2ae20a8cb66e36f9f9362ca0cd830abfe12d9c1d9f91b0bb3b7a957afe

7 Input
1 Outputs
  • 2e8ede2ae20a8cb66e36f9f9362ca0cd830abfe12d9c1d9f91b0bb3b7a957afe:0
  • value  668301
    address  34PsyP28Ad7Cbm6uaKm4buBNVZZYzH62MQ